How do I sincerely apologize to someone who doesn't think I'm serious?

If you've unintentionally offended someone and they don't believe your apology is genuine, it's crucial to approach the situation with empathy and sincerity. Here are some steps to guide you:

  • Acknowledge their feelings: Start by recognizing the hurt or inconvenience you've caused. Let them know you understand their perspective and that you're truly sorry.
  • Take responsibility: Avoid making excuses or blaming others. Instead, take ownership of your actions and explain why you behaved in that way.
  • Be specific: Don't offer vague apologies. Instead, clearly identify the behavior that upset them and explain how you'll avoid it in the future.
  • Offer a genuine solution: If possible, provide a solution to the problem you've created. This could involve changing your behavior, making amends, or offering a gesture of apology.
  • Follow up: After apologizing, give them some space but also follow up to show that you're serious about repairing the relationship. Ask how they're doing and let them know you're there for them.
